I have Husky wheels on my bike- the 11ga spoke version (the regular duty uses 12ga, the heavy duty, 11 ga)- they are great.
Fenders? Unless you custom make fender struts of thick metal, lose them or they will endanger your life...no, I am not kidding. Plus- show me an authentic board tracker with fenders.